Type
ORACLE
Validation date
2023-01-29 07:27: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.08145,
    "usd": 0.08847
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000118A8EB67703CB2C85C3ECBFC179932844661716B24A9196E5EB7BE7971680547

Previous signature

82AFB6E17FC43CF92C8E6E98E36E30A9EF3DEA6800D8AA1C5ED47C7A81F8C2293FE14D29AE92EEEA9612C96CB48A6E0CD34C2939E708DC87989571779A3CF604

Origin signature

3044022022EE1AAD0694E08C24EBE0DB89ABD34B05BF161A27A9BDC64EE64803DFD34FA90220313E90482B7E73D8F996CE9142683C2BF2CB9B8A3137CDDFD897B489949B5213

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

00B34F8A7D5F1D8C06CFD79C7A45CE17D54461DAFB4CF70FC0504A00CAF0B1263C

Coordinator signature

65E74E4890606080E65A82D8542792BD0DE5372B5D08A2A1B44041524BA792BCBB6A2253F3987B39C7705FC9506CF0D6493D83E5F7B8019E3BF30F3F61289E00

Validator #1 public key

00015018E17EED0C259B9B54F9B892E6870574C98EE02472D6984839E5B52BA1C232

Validator #1 signature

D1783C7C3558C821F1940FF0ECEE0166113D9C04AB042A99927083BFE8F254B2D4E1E696B548CD8C7F02AAF3432B4741F8A2CF6AD6EB4712CAB7E610D789880D

Validator #2 public key

00016D801492BF28EE8DEEB7C68201712B1BCD1D11E985675F6D4E7DFB5F73C627EC

Validator #2 signature

FA8AB02C846B20A6CB66840838756EBD9BEC098E2722B97550D466F233EDF159928B97ECEBE9FEEFBC97A0A1268778DC7FC606E8DD9BAE45CEC4928134F08206